Darker, with more roast character than is typical for barleywine. As much roast character as many imperial stouts. Result is a drier impression than expected. Nonetheless, really enjoyable and well balanced.

Woody, leather. Dark chocolate, spicy, tons of cocoa, ash, roasty. Light sweet heavy bitter. Long roasty heavy bitter, alcohol is first hidden later suddenly appears. Full body dusty creamy soft carbonation. Heavy dessert beer, simple, very tasty.
